.macro fp_access_prologue /* * Compute jump offset to store the correct FP register since we don't * have indirect FP register access
*/ sll t0, a0, 3
la t2, 1f
add t0, t0, t2
li t1, SR_FS
csrs CSR_STATUS, t1
jr t0
1:
.endm
.macro fp_access_epilogue
2:
csrc CSR_STATUS, t1
ret
.endm
/* * Disable compressed instructions set to keep a constant offset between FP * load/store/move instructions
*/
.option norvc /* * put_f32_reg - Set a FP register from a register containing the value * a0 = FP register index to be set * a1 = value to be loaded in the FP register
*/
SYM_FUNC_START(put_f32_reg)
fp_access_prologue
fp_access_body(put_f32)
fp_access_epilogue
SYM_FUNC_END(put_f32_reg)
/* * get_f32_reg - Get a FP register value and return it * a0 = FP register index to be retrieved
*/
SYM_FUNC_START(get_f32_reg)
fp_access_prologue
fp_access_body(get_f32)
fp_access_epilogue
SYM_FUNC_END(get_f32_reg)
/* * put_f64_reg - Set a 64 bits FP register from a value or a pointer. * a0 = FP register index to be set * a1 = value/pointer to be loaded in the FP register (when xlen == 32 bits, we * load the value to a pointer).
*/
SYM_FUNC_START(put_f64_reg)
fp_access_prologue
fp_access_body(put_f64)
fp_access_epilogue
SYM_FUNC_END(put_f64_reg)
/* * get_f64_reg - Get a 64 bits FP register value and returned it or store it to * a pointer. * a0 = FP register index to be retrieved * a1 = If xlen == 32, pointer which should be loaded with the FP register value * or unused if xlen == 64. In which case the FP register value is returned * through a0
*/
SYM_FUNC_START(get_f64_reg)
fp_access_prologue
fp_access_body(get_f64)
fp_access_epilogue
SYM_FUNC_END(get_f64_reg)
